The Corvane gateway enforces per-route rate limits sourced from the limits table in Quillbase. Before each release, confirm that the token-bucket refill interval matches the values approved in the capacity review, since a mismatch will cause silent throttling of downstream partners. The gateway reads its limiter settings at boot only; a restart is required after any change. Rollbacks must restore both the limits table and the env file together. Add the limiter signing secret to the env file on the following line.

sealed setting: LEDGER_TOKEN20=6148d35bbb480b0ab79e

**Runbook: Pollard API N+1 remediation**

The Pollard GraphQL gateway was issuing one member-lookup query per roster entry, multiplying load roughly 40x on large orgs. The fix batches lookups through a dataloader keyed per request, with a cache scoped to the resolver lifecycle to avoid stale reads. Verify p95 latency on the roster query stays under 200 ms after rollout. The fix shipped in the build below.

session token of kagup-hahaf = htk3_2b8

Subject: Password reset revamp — ready for review

Reset flow for Hollowfen Accounts is rebuilt: single-use links, 15-minute expiry, rate limiting on request endpoint, and tokens hashed at rest. Old email templates removed. Review focus: token comparison is constant-time, and the expiry check happens before the hash lookup. Tests cover replay and expired-link paths. Staging is deployed and mirrors prod config. Branch is reset-revamp-v2. The candidate build is identified by the trace token below.

pipeline stamp: htk4_66df

To the security review queue: the Ostermark pick-list optimizer is ready for sign-off. It reorders warehouse picks by aisle proximity and shelf weight, touching only anonymized SKU and bin data — no worker identifiers enter the model. All inputs are read from the replicated inventory store, and outputs are signed before dispatch to handheld units. Access is scoped to the fulfillment service account. The candidate build under review is recorded below.

build token for kajog-baguf: htk14_e43bf70f92bbf6